Make A To-Do List For The Week

This step is my old faithful! I keep a to-do list of things that I need to remember (as mentioned in my Sunday Routine blog post). 

I refer back to my list and keep adding to it throughout the week as my jobs build up. Anything from putting in a load of laundry to booking your dentist appointment can go onto your list, it’s entirely up to you!

Organising your tasks makes everything much more manageable and less stressful, and as you cross items off your to-do list you will feel a sense of progress and achievement. You can even make it a weekly challenge to tick everything off that you need to complete. This is bound to increase productivity levels!

Create A Tidy And Organised Work Space

Having a clean desk communicates professionalism, but it reduces stress and allows you to remember your important tasks.

I have learnt over the years that I can’t focus on a task unless my desk is neat and organised. So before you get down to checking off your to-do list, start by having a tidy up of your desk. It will make you feel so much more productive and ready to start the day!

As they say, “‘Tidy Desk, Tidy Mind”‘!

Use The Urgent / Important Matrix

I recently discovered this technique and honestly I haven’t looked back since. The way it works is that you can separate your tasks into categories, from the important tasks that require more focus, to the tasks that you can easily tick off that don’t require much time or effort.

By sorting your to-do list into these sections it will help you to prioritise your tasks and check them off quicker. It is a simple but effective tool to prioritise your to-do list based on the level of urgency and importance of each task.

Productivity Urgent/Important Matrix

Set Deadlines For Your Tasks

Deadlines are designed to help you move closer to your goal. Therefore by setting a target of when you would like to achieve a task, it will allow you to focus on your milestones as well as being more productive and motivated to achieve them.

Deadlines are important for helping you accomplish both small and large goals, and strategic deadlines are designed to help you to move closer to your goals every day, week, month and year. 

Create A Productivity Playlist

It has been scientifically proven that listening to your favourite type of music will make you happier and more productive during stressful situations.

Which means that you shouldn’t feel guilty about dancing around the room to your favourite tunes instead of doing the dishes. Or maybe incorporate both – I’m not judging…

Turn Off Your Phone Notifications To Eliminate Distractions

It has been revealed that 73% of people believe that their use of electronic devices has contributed to stress in their life, as well as reducing their productivity and creativity levels. 

My phone is definitely one of my biggest distractions, because it is just far too easy to have a quick check of my social media when I am bored or want to proscrastinate doing some work. 

I either turn my phone off when I’m working or I use an app which will grow a ‘tree’ and if I use my phone during the timer that I have set the tree will wither up. It really works for me as it makes me feel guilty when I go on the app!

 

Reward Yourself After Finishing Tasks Or At The End Of The Day

 Whether it is giving in to your sweet tooth or treating yourself to a glass of wine, it is important to reward yourself and allow yourself to rest. This will also motivate you to get more work done, as you don’t feel as guilty for treating yourself because you know you’ve worked hard for it!
